Toys 'R' Us, Lego Stores, and American Girl use MCC 5945. Purchases like building blocks, dolls, and board games get coded here.
Cardholders often think video game purchases at stores like GameStop are coded as 5945 when they're actually under a different category.
MCC 5945 stands for Hobby, Toy, and Game Shops. It is a four-digit Merchant Category Code used by payment networks to classify businesses in the retail category. Our database tracks 4 merchants with this code.
Merchants classified under MCC 5945 (Hobby, Toy, and Game Shops) operate in the retail sector. Card networks assign this code during merchant onboarding based on the primary business activity. Examples include Hobby Lobby, Jo-Ann Fabrics, JOANN, Michaels.
